This is the first quilt I ever started. It came from an online forum where a group of quilters were making a block each month, with themes to represent each month of the year. I’ve worked on other things in the interim, plus lost time when trying to replace fabrics which had been discontinued. The blocks are 12 inches (finished size) and all is handstitched. The fabrics were from an old Moda line called Vienna Nights, and a number of the prints have musical motifs.
Some blocks are self-explanatory… the snowman in January, the heart in February, etc., but non-quilters may not know that the block for June (second row on the right) is called the Wedding Ring, and July’s image of a center square flanked by triangles in each corner is a Shoo Fly.
